We taped this show a few days ago. We knew it was timely, but almost immediately afterwards Gov. Doug Ducey acted to prevent the teaching of critical race theory in Arizona public schools.

We interview two Arizona social science teachers, Jim Byrne and Chico Robinson.

What is “critical race theory,” anyway? What is being taught in our schools? Listen to what two actual teachers have to say.

Then afterwards ask yourself:

• Exactly what thoughts and ideas are Ducey and others afraid of?

• Who should be making such curricular decisions: politicians or educators who have made teaching and history their life’s work?

• Should material be excised from our social science curriculum just because it makes some people uncomfortable? Or isn’t this the whole point of studying history?
